spam on issue tracker: both as new issues and as comments

Hi,

Issues #121-#228 are spam.

https://bitbucket.org/angusyeh/tim/issues

 

I have labelled some of them as spam, but not sure how that helps.  Should they be removed/deleted all together?  The web page is really slow to go through them one by one.

Recently it's getting worse, now I have spam in the form of comments, coming in.  I am worried that it would get worse soon and it would be difficult to deal with.

Can support help me to remove these issues?  Thanks

Hello @angusyeh ,

Thank you for reaching out to Atlassian Community!

I went ahead and marked issues #121-#228 in the repository you shared. Also, to help prevent spam on your issue tracker, we recommend not allowing anonymous users to create issues by navigating to Repository Settings > Issue Tracker > uncheck Anonymous users can create issues.
